**Snapshot tests — Plumeria UI kit.** Hey, before approving, make sure the snapshot suite for the new Cardstack components actually ran and wasn't skipped again. Diffs on the badge and tooltip snapshots should be intentional, not leftover from the theme refactor. If anything looks off, ping the Lintwell channel. The verified build is referenced below.

pipeline stamp: htk4_66df

## Escalation: SQL Lint Failures

The Quillstone linter enforces naming, casing, and no `SELECT *` in committed SQL. CI blocks merges on violations. Do not disable rules inline without a ticket reference. Rule config lives in `lint/sql-rules.toml`; changes require two approvals. If the linter false-positives on generated migrations, tag the file in the allowlist, not the rule. Repeated failures across a repo usually mean a stale ruleset pin — bump it first. Unresolved disputes about a rule go to the data tooling owner.

alerts address for kafof-bagag: kasael@olvarqdyn.corp

## Artifact Signing — SDK Parity Notes (Weekly Sync)

Kestrel SDK for Android reached parity with the Swift client this sprint: offline queueing, batched telemetry, and retry semantics now match. Both SDKs ship as signed artifacts from the same pipeline. Remaining gap: background sync throttling, targeted next sprint. Verify both release bundles before tagging. Both artifacts validate against the shared signing key below.

signing key of kawig-fafog = bky19_6Fypv1qws7J8qJtaYjX

14:22 — Templates on the Quillbrook dashboard started rendering 4x slower after the cache layer got bypassed. Mira spotted that partials were being recompiled on every request instead of once per deploy. Quick fix: re-pinned the compiled bundle. If you're new here, don't trust old graphs — check the live ones. The build in question is identified by the token below.

pipeline stamp: htk31_3c6b63a1fd55b8745625d3b6ce9c5fc

**Ticket MTCH-2291: Expired credential blocking GC-pause telemetry**

While reviewing the PairForge matching service, I found its heap-pause exporter failing since Tuesday because the telemetry credential lapsed. Without it, we cannot correlate the long garbage-collection pauses with match latency spikes. I have provisioned a replacement with identical scopes; please verify the diff carefully. The new key follows.

app token of hahig-bawef = qvz4-jEJj